Post by: BENDYCAT ELEVENTEEN on May 09, 2012, 03:28 PM
For some reason they seal the tins so only NASA can get into it  ::)

over the sink - gloves on (rubber not woolen ;D) - you can prise up the edge till there is enough to peel back or you can punture the top in a a V and push in, and then you can shake out - or after the V just drop in the water and stir around

now you haven't said what grips they are ? some dye (just about) and some won't at all  ???
